Weather Update: Heatwave Conditions Forecasted
The General Directorate of Meteorology (DGM) has issued an orange-level alert for a significant heatwave expected to sweep across several provinces from Thursday to Saturday. This warning comes with forecasts of extremely high temperatures, accompanied by thunderstorms, hail, and strong gusts of wind in various regions of the kingdom.
According to the DGM's advisory, temperatures are projected to soar between 45°C and 47°C in the provinces of Oued Eddahab, Boujdour, Assa-Zag, Es-Semara, Taroudant, Tata, Errachidia, and Aousserd. Additionally, other areas such as Fquih Ben Salah, El Kelaâ des Sraghna, Beni Mellal, Agadir-Ida-Ou-Tanane, Marrakech, Rehamna, Youssoufia, Khénifra, Taounate, Ouezzane, Meknès, Fès, Moulay Yacoub, Sidi Kacem, Khouribga, Settat, and Chichaoua can expect maximum temperatures ranging from 42°C to 45°C.
Particularly scorching conditions are forecasted for the provinces of Laâyoune, Tarfaya, Guelmim, and Tan-Tan, where temperatures will likely fluctuate between 42°C and 45°C from Thursday through Friday. Moreover, the provinces of Essaouira, Tiznit, and Sidi Ifni are also set to experience high temperatures, expected to range from 39°C to 42°C.
As the weekend approaches, the DGM anticipates that temperatures may reach between 40°C and 45°C in the provinces of Sidi Slimane, Benslimane, Khémisset, Safi, Chtouka-Aït Baha, Sidi Bennour, Guercif, and Taza. Thunderstorms, along with hail and wind gusts, are anticipated on Thursday between 2 PM and 10 PM in the provinces of Khénifra, Figuig, Rehamna, and Khouribga.
